GRAND RAPIDS, Mich. - The Grand Rapids Griffins have signed left wing Andreas Athanasiou (ath-ah-nase-SEE-you) to an amateur tryout.
Detroit's third choice (110th overall) in the 2012 NHL Entry Draft, Athanasiou skated in 66 games with the OHL's Barrie Colts this season, finishing fourth on the team with 67 points (29-38-67). After capturing a league championship and the 2012 CHL Memorial Cup last season with the London Knights, the Woodbridge, Ontario, native was traded to Barrie and helped the team reach the OHL Finals against his former club, falling short in Game 7. The 6-foot-2, 187-pound forward has 126 points (62-64-126) and 73 penalty minutes in 186 career OHL games.
